Mrs. Barbara Ann Brinson, age 69, of Vidalia, died Thursday, November 8, 2018 in Candler Hospital in Savannah, after a extended illness. She was a native of Soperton and lived most of her life in Vidalia. She retired from J.D. Dickerson’s Elementary School after twenty-five years as a food nutritionist, was a member of Vidalia Baptist Temple, and loved her family and grandchildren. Barbara was preceded in death by her husband, William Albert Brinson; son, Phillip Larson Brinson, her parents, Shorty and Cattie Toler; and one brother, Cecil Toler.
Mrs. Brinson is survived by five sons, William Edwin Brinson and wife Debra of Soperton, Willie Albert Brinson of Ailey, Delmos Lynn Brinson of Vidalia, James E. Brinson and wife Shannon of Vidalia, and Charlie Neil Brinson and wife Alicia of Vidalia; two brothers, Wesley Toler and wife Florine of Brunswick and Donnie Toler of Hazlehurst; three sisters, Faye Hardy and husband Andy, Gail Holton and husband Teddy all of Soperton, and Betty Jean Kersey and husband W.L. of Savannah; and numerous grandchildren.
The graveside service was held Saturday, November 10th at 4:00 p.m. in Boiling Springs Baptist Church Cemetery with Pastor Scottie Pitts officiating.
